* KafkaMessageDrivenChannelAdapter's ATTRIBUTES_HOLDER should be isolated.
In order to achieve custom retry in batch mode, we may to use a RetryTemplate in listener itself. But if the RetryTemplate is shared with another KafkaMessageDrivenChannelAdapter, batch mode's ATTRIBUTES_HOLDER might be over-written by another KafkaMessageDrivenChannelAdapter's IntegrationRecordMessageListener.
The situation is like shown below.
- There is only one RetryTemple bean in the application.
- There are two KafkaMessageDrivenChannelAdapters(A,B) in the application.
- A KafkaMessageDrivenChannelAdapter is batch mode and utilizing the retryTemplate in the listener.
- B KafkaMessageDrivenChannelAdapter is record mode and using the retryTemplate itself.
- (B KafkaMessageDrivenChannelAdapter's recordListener is registered in the retryTemplate.)
- When A retry is attempted in the listener, it will trigger B KafkaMessageDrivenChannelAdapter's recordListener.
- B KafkaMessageDrivenChannelAdapter's recordListener will overwrite A KafkaMessageDrivenChannelAdapter's ATTRIBUTES_HOLDER.

* GH-8778: Fix KafkaMessageSource deadlock
Fixes https://github.com/spring-projects/spring-integration/issues/8778
The `KafkaMessageSource.doReceive()` have a lock around its whole body.
That includes the `pollRecord()` which can be blocked on the `KafkaConsumer.poll()`.
This way the rest of lifecycle management callbacks can be blocked until `KafkaConsumer.poll()` returns.
* Rework lifecycle management flags to `AtomicBoolean` since there is not too much work
in their respective callbacks
* Decrease a locking block in the `doReceive()` just to consumer setup part.
Leave `pollRecord()` outside of the lock
* Add `this.consumer.wakeup()` into `stopConsumer()` to break a `poll()` cycle
and return immediately for the next `close()` call

* GH-8704: Add global property for `defaultTimeout`
Fixes https://github.com/spring-projects/spring-integration/issues/8704
The default timeout for requests and replies in the integration endpoints
is 30 seconds to avoid indefinite blocking in threads.
Sometime those 30 seconds is not enough.
* Introduce a `spring.integration.endpoints.defaultTimeout` global property
to allow overriding all the timeouts to desired value.
The negative number indicates an indefinite waiting time: similar to what
was there before introducing 30 seconds by default

* GH-8586: Deprecate IntegrationComponentSpec.get()
Fixes https://github.com/spring-projects/spring-integration/issues/8586
The `IntegrationComponentSpec` is not a plain wrapper around single component.
Sometimes it comes with several components where all of them must be registered
as beans.
If `IntegrationComponentSpec.get()` is called from end-user code, we may lose
other related components, for example filters in the `FileInboundChannelAdapterSpec`.
* Deprecate `IntegrationComponentSpec.get()` with no-op for end-user,
rather encourage to leave it as is and let the framework take care about its lifecycle
and related components registration
* Fix `IntegrationComponentSpec` logic to deal as a simple `FactoryBean` instead of
extra overhead via `AbstractFactoryBean`
* Use `IntegrationComponentSpec.getObject()` in the framework code where `get()` was called
* Fix tests to expose `IntegrationComponentSpec` as beans instead of previously called `get()`

Currently, many timeouts in the project are like `-1` or other negative value
with a meaning to wait indefinitely.
According to distributed systems design and bad demo developing experience
it is not OK to block forever.
* Rework most of the timeouts in the framework to be `30` seconds.
Only one remained as `1` seconds is a `PollingConsumer` where it is
better to not block even for those 30 seconds when no messages in the queue,
but let the polling task be rescheduled.
* Remove the `MessagingGatewaySupport.replyTimeout` propagation down to the
`PollingConsumer` correlator where it was a `-1` before and blocked
the polling thread on the `Queue.poll()`.
This fixed the problem with a single thread in a pool for auto-configured `TaskScheduler`.
Now with 1 seconds wait time we are able to switch to other scheduled tasks
even with only 1 thread in the pool
